What is Beltone?

Beltone is a well-established hearing aid brand, founded in 1940, and now operating as part of the Denmark-based GN Hearing Group, a global leader in hearing and audio technology.

With headquarters in Glenview, Illinois, and Toronto, Canada, Beltone products are available in more than 40 countries, including widespread distribution across the United States and Canada.

The company works through a large network of hearing care centers, offering hearing aids manufactured by GN Group’s ReSound division, along with apps and accessories designed for people with all degrees of hearing loss.

Over the decades, Beltone has earned multiple awards for product innovation and customer service, building a strong reputation for delivering reliable, high-quality devices that incorporate some of the most advanced hearing aid technology on the market.

Beltone Amaze

Beltone Amaze was one of Beltone’s most successful flagship models, known for its fast processing, strong connectivity, and early adoption of lithium-ion rechargeability.

It offered Made-for-iPhone streaming, direct Android compatibility, and full integration with the Beltone HearMax™ app.

Amaze delivered clear speech, effective noise reduction, and reliable performance for mild-to-severe hearing loss.

Although replaced by newer platforms, it remains widely appreciated for its dependable sound quality and user-friendly features.

Beltone Imagine

Beltone Imagine introduced the groundbreaking M&RIE (Microphone & Receiver-In-Ear) technology, which placed an additional microphone inside the ear canal to create a more natural and personalized sound experience.

This model offered advanced noise reduction, excellent speech clarity, and strong Bluetooth streaming capabilities.

Compatible with the HearMax™ app and Remote Care, Imagine allowed users to personalize their hearing settings easily.

It remains highly regarded for its realistic sound and innovative ear-based microphone system.

Beltone Trust

Beltone Trust was designed to deliver clear, natural sound with strong speech-in-noise performance.

It featured Personal Sound ID™, CrossLink Directionality™, and wireless connectivity for streaming audio from phones and accessories.

Trust also supported remote fine-tuning through Beltone Remote Care, making it one of the early models to offer professional adjustments without an office visit.

It served users with mild-to-severe hearing loss and was known for its reliability and comfort.

Beltone Legend

Beltone Legend was a popular advanced model before the introduction of Amaze. It offered strong sound processing, adaptive directionality, and wireless streaming through Beltone accessories.

Legend supported the HearPlus™ app, allowing users to adjust programs and volume directly from their smartphones.

It provided solid performance in noisy environments and was available in multiple styles to suit different hearing needs.

Beltone First

Beltone First made history as one of the first Made-for-iPhone hearing aids, allowing direct streaming of calls, music, and media without additional accessories.

It offered natural sound quality, adaptive noise reduction, and compatibility with the HearPlus™ app.

Beltone First set the foundation for modern wireless connectivity in hearing aids and remains an important milestone in Beltone’s technological evolution.

Beltone Boost Plus & Older Boost Models

Before the Boost Max and Boost Ultra generations, Beltone offered Boost Plus and earlier Boost models for users with severe-to-profound hearing loss.

These power hearing aids delivered strong amplification, effective feedback management, and durable behind-the-ear designs.

They supported wireless streaming through Beltone accessories and provided stable, reliable performance for individuals needing maximum hearing support.

Remotes & Streaming Devices

Beltone’s remotes and streaming devices allow users to send sound directly from a TV, computer, smartphone, or even a person speaking into a microphone straight to their hearing aids.

This direct streaming improves clarity and reduces background noise, making it easier to follow conversations or enjoy entertainment.

Devices like the Multi-Mic+ and TV-Streamer+ pair with Beltone Serene hearing aids to deliver crisp, clear audio in real time. The Multi-Mic+ is especially useful in group settings or noisy environments, as it captures voices from one or multiple speakers and streams them directly to the user’s ears.

The TV-Streamer+ lets users enjoy TV at their preferred volume without affecting the sound for others in the room.

Beltone HearMax™ App

The Beltone HearMax™ app is the primary companion app for most modern Beltone hearing aids. It allows users to adjust volume, switch listening programs, fine-tune sound settings, and monitor battery levels directly from their smartphone.

The app also includes a “Find My Hearing Aid” feature and supports Beltone Remote Care, enabling hearing care professionals to send adjustments and updates remotely. HearMax™ provides a convenient, discreet way to personalize hearing aid performance throughout the day.

Beltone Tinnitus Calmer™ App

The Beltone Tinnitus Calmer™ app is designed to help users manage tinnitus through sound therapy and relaxation tools. It offers a variety of soundscapes, white-noise options, and guided exercises that help reduce the perception of ringing or buzzing in the ears.

Users can customize their sound therapy sessions and create personalized combinations that best support their comfort. The app is a helpful companion for tinnitus relief, providing ongoing support for managing symptoms.

Beltone hearing aids cost

Beltone hearing aids come in a wide price range depending on the model, technology level, and professional services included. On average, costs typically fall between $2,000 and $8,000 per pair, with premium AI-powered models like Beltone Envision reaching the higher end of that spectrum.

Entry-level or “essential” devices, such as Beltone Commence, tend to be more budget-friendly at around $2,300 to $3,000 per pair, while advanced models with features like Bluetooth LE Audio, Auracast, and deep-learning noise processing can cost $4,500 to $8,000 per pair.

Prices also vary by location since Beltone devices are sold exclusively through in-person hearing centers, and additional services—such as hearing evaluations, fittings, and follow-up adjustments—may add $100 to $300 to the overall investment.

Beltone Hearing Aid Technologies

Beltone hearing aids use a combination of advanced digital processing, smart connectivity, and innovative microphone systems to deliver clearer, more natural sound in everyday listening situations. These technologies work together to improve speech understanding, reduce background noise, and give users more control over their hearing experience.

Below is a breakdown of the key technologies that make Beltone devices stand out:

Key Beltone Technologies:

  • AI-powered sound processing — automatically analyzes your environment and adjusts settings to improve speech clarity and reduce noise without manual input.
  • M&RIE (Microphone & Receiver-In-Ear) — adds a microphone inside the ear canal to use the ear’s natural shape for more realistic, personalized sound.
  • directional microphones — focus on sounds in front of you while reducing noise from behind and around you.
  • wind-noise reduction — minimizes wind interference, especially helpful outdoors or during movement.
  • feedback cancellation — prevents whistling or squealing sounds, even at higher volume levels.
  • Bluetooth streaming — connects directly to smartphones, TVs, and other devices for calls, music, and media.
  • HearMax™ app integration — allows users to adjust volume, switch programs, and personalize sound settings from their phone.
  • remote care — enables hearing care professionals to send adjustments and updates remotely, without requiring an office visit.
  • ear-to-ear synchronization — ensures both hearing aids work together, adjusting settings simultaneously for balanced sound.
  • noise management systems — reduce background noise in restaurants, crowds, and busy environments to make speech easier to understand.

Beltone Hearing Aid Styles

Beltone offers several hearing aid styles designed to match different levels of hearing loss, comfort needs, and cosmetic preferences. Below is a clear, structured overview of the main styles, based on the most recent information available.

Invisible‑in‑Canal (IIC) 

Ultra-small and nearly invisible, custom-made to fit deep inside the ear canal. Ideal for users who want maximum discretion and have mild to moderate hearing loss.

Completely‑in‑Canal (CIC)

Also custom-fit and worn entirely inside the ear canal. Slightly larger than IIC but still very discreet, offering comfort and strong performance for mild to moderate hearing loss.

In‑the‑Canal (ITC)

Custom devices that sit partly in the ear canal. They are larger than CIC models, making them easier to handle and offering longer battery life and more control options. Suitable for mild to moderate hearing loss.

Mic‑in‑Helix (MIH) 

A hybrid design where the main device sits in the ear canal while the microphone is placed in the outer ear’s natural curve. This improves sound quality and reduces wind noise, great for active users.

Receiver-in-Ear (RIE)

The most popular Beltone style. A tiny casing sits behind the ear while the receiver (speaker) sits in the ear canal. Offers excellent sound quality, comfort, and suitability for a wide range of hearing loss levels.

Behind-the-Ear (BTE)

A classic style with all components housed behind the ear and sound delivered through a thin tube. Easy to handle, durable, and suitable for mild to severe hearing loss.

Digital Hearing Aids vs. Wireless Hearing Aids

Digital hearing aids are the breakthrough technology for hearing aid wearers. Digital technology is capable of treating sounds differently, thus allowing the wearer to personalize their hearing experience.

These hearing aids can read your surroundings and focus on specific sounds, like people’s voices. Many modern hearing aids also come with default sound profiles, so you can automatically attune your hearing aids to any environment.

Digital hearing aids can also connect to phones, TVs, and mobile devices, where sound is streamed directly into both ears.

On the other hand, wireless hearing aids come with many of the same capabilities. The difference is wireless hearing aids share electronic signals. Like digital hearing aids, they also adapt to their surroundings.

Wireless hearing aids are fully compatible with Bluetooth technology, so they’re perfect for regular streamers.

How long do Beltone hearing aids last?

Beltone hearing aids typically last between 5 to 7 years, depending on usage, maintenance, and model. Regular cleaning and professional servicing can help extend their lifespan.

Can you buy Beltone hearing aids online?

Beltone hearing aids are usually not sold directly online. They are fitted and purchased through authorized hearing care professionals to ensure proper customization, fitting, and follow-up care.

Do Beltone hearing aids require a prescription?

In most cases, Beltone hearing aids do not require a traditional prescription, but they do require a professional hearing evaluation and fitting by a licensed specialist.
